'˜Full of kilts and muscle' - Strongmen descend for the Peak District Highland Games
The event, which took place on Sunday at Matlock Farm Park, saw participants don traditional attire to battle through a stone throw, caber toss and a 12.5 tonne double decker bus pull as crowds looked on.
Andrew Picken, founder of Man Beast Events, which hosted the day, said: “Providing this show at Matlock is the perfect backdrop over the Derbyshire Dales to be pulling buses, tossing the caber and carrying huge stones to display the awesome strength of these guys.

Hide AdMark Anglesea, referee and two-times Guinness World Record holder, said: “We set up these events to offer a different challenge to the competitors that involved not only strength but speed, agility and technique.”
The crowds enhjoyed music from the Manchester Phoenix bagpipe band.
